The Outsunny Valet Pool Towel Rack is an excellent choice if you're looking for a stylish and functional storage solution for your pool or hot tub accessories. Made from PE plastic rattan, it doesn’t just look good; it’s also waterproof, making it durable for both indoor and outdoor use. Its design includes two shelves and a basket drawer, offering ample space to store towels and pool accessories like floaties, sunscreen, and goggles.
The dimensions are 23.5 inches in length and width, and 47.25 inches in height, providing a compact but spacious storage option that can hold up to 65 pounds in weight. However, it’s worth noting that while the material is waterproof, the product itself doesn’t create a watertight seal, so it's best to use it in covered areas to prevent water damage to stored items. Another positive aspect is its aesthetic appeal, with a dark brown color and hand-woven wicker style that can complement various outdoor and indoor decors.
Weighing in at 35.2 pounds, it’s relatively heavy, which adds to its stability but might affect portability if you need to move it around frequently. Assembly is straightforward, although some users might find it a bit cumbersome due to its weight. If you need a versatile and attractive solution for organizing poolside or spa accessories, the Outsunny Valet Pool Towel Rack is a solid option, particularly if portability isn’t a primary concern.
The YACONA Pool Towel Rack is designed specifically for outdoor use by the poolside, balancing stability and mobility well. Its heavy-duty steel frame with a powder-coated finish suggests good durability against weather. The rack measures 27" long, 15" wide, and 63" high, offering ample space with three adjustable bars that can securely hold towels, robes, or swim bags weighing up to 10 pounds each. This adjustability means you can customize the spacing to fit different items easily. A standout feature is the built-in tray for holding small essentials like drinks and keys, which adds convenience not often found in similar racks.
For stability, the weighted base can be filled with water or sand to prevent tipping in windy conditions, while two smooth wheels make it easy to move without heavy lifting. The bars have a textured, non-slip surface to keep towels from sliding off in the breeze. Assembly requires screwing parts together, which should be straightforward but might need some basic tools and effort. The rack’s minimalist black design is sleek and will blend nicely into most outdoor spaces.
While the weighted base improves stability, if not filled properly it may feel less steady. Also, at 8.4 pounds, it's lightweight for moving but might not suit those wanting a permanently fixed rack. This rack suits pool owners seeking a practical, sturdy, and stylish way to dry and store towels and small pool items, especially if they value easy mobility and added accessories like the tray.
This outdoor pool towel rack is made from sturdy metal with a powder-coated finish, which helps it resist water and weather damage. It can hold up to six towels, making it a good size for families or small groups around a pool or hot tub. The large, heavy metal base (about 15 pounds) keeps it very stable, so it won’t tip over easily even in strong winds or when fully loaded with wet towels. This is a significant advantage over lighter plastic racks that can be unstable and often need additional weights for balance.
The rack has a clean, simple design in black that fits well in most outdoor settings, and the manufacturer claims it has a pending patent for its look and function. Assembly is quick and straightforward, with a detachable structure that can be set up in just a few minutes without tools. However, due to its metal construction and weight, it’s less portable than lightweight racks and might be cumbersome to move frequently. Also, while the powder coating offers protection, metal racks can eventually show wear or rust if not cared for properly.
The product comes with a one-year warranty and has received generally positive reviews, indicating it is a reliable choice for those needing a durable, attractive towel rack for outdoor use near pools or spas.
